About Lower Clapton Gardens

Lower Clapton is an area of mid-Victorian terraces sloping down to the R Lea. These gardens reflect their owner’s tastes and interests. 75 Mayola Road is a garden which has evolved over 50 years, featuring a woodland walk, Caribbean shed and mosaic patio, with a vegetable garden in the sunniest spot. No. 10 Almack Road is a long garden with architectural plants like trachycarpus palms and dracaenas, offset with York stone and London brick. A large pond encourages toads, newts and dragonflies. Next door at 8 Almack Road is a similar space but divided into two garden rooms: cool colours with grass and shrubs close to the house and a secluded hot garden at the far end, including warm colours, succulents and a greenhouse, with a large blue agave nicknamed Audrey.
